J.P. Morgan Asset Managements Global Real Estate platform has more than $80 billion in assets under management and approximately 300 professionals in 17 offices in the U.S. Europe and Asia. With over 60 years of real estate investment management experience J.P. Morgan Asset Management is one of the largest real estate fund and separate account managers in the industry with disciplined investment processes consistently implemented across asset types and regions and driven by local investment talent and expertise.
As a Real Estate Acquisitions Analyst on the West Investment Team you will work in Acquisitions which sources and closes new real estate investments on behalf of various JPMAM funds and separate account clients. The analyst will be involved in all aspects of the investment process including underwriting due diligence and closing.
Job responsibilities
Develop pro forma cash flows using Argus and Excel
Research and analyze market data
Participate in property inspections and market tours
Prepare presentations and written investment committee memos
Coordinate due diligence and closing for new acquisitions
Required qualifications capabilities and skills
Bachelors degree
Demonstrated interest in real estate
Highly motivated and a self-starter
Strong quantitative and analytical skills
Superior writing skills
Ability to work independently
Attention to detail
Proficient with Microsoft Word Microsoft Excel
Preferred qualifications capabilities and skills
1 years of post-undergraduate work experience in real estate or finance (prior real estate valuation experience preferred)
Familiarity with Argus is desired
